Cobblekit uses semver, enforced by the release bot. Breaking prop changes = major; new components = minor; visual-only fixes = patch. Never publish manually — the bot signs releases and updates the changelog. Pinned consumers (Thornvale app, Marrowgate dashboard) must be bumped within one sprint of a major. Deprecations get two minor releases of warning. The release bot token rotates quarterly; the runbook covers that. From today, all versioning decisions and release approvals go to the person named below.

signatory, yahog-badug: Quenix Ulaael

**Ticket — Dock delivery hours clarification, Aldersey Point.** Requesting confirmation of revised delivery windows following last month's change. Couriers report being turned away at 08:15 despite the posted 08:00 opening. Please update the signage at the Penhallow dock entrance and notify the Wrenfold courier pool. Until signage is corrected, staff meeting early deliveries should admit drivers manually. The dock-side keypad code for manual admittance is below.

badge for tajeg-kagap: bdg-EWZTJN-83588199

### Escalation: Order-Cutoff Rule

Crumbworth's cutoff is firm: custom orders lock at 14:00 the day before pickup. The system enforces this automatically. If a customer insists an order slipped through after cutoff, don't edit it yourself. Check the order log, note the timestamp, and screenshot the entry. Cutoff overrides require shift-lead approval — contractors cannot grant exceptions. If no shift lead is reachable within 15 minutes, escalate to the operations desk at the address below.

escalation mailbox, bagef-bagag: oliax.drumir.jorath@crelvolabs.test

Ticket: SketchLoom undo/redo service auth failing

Hey sec review folks — the history service behind SketchLoom's diagram editor (the thing that stores undo/redo snapshots) started rejecting calls Tuesday. Root cause: the service credential expired and nobody got the renewal ping. Undo works locally but redo across sessions is dead. Marta rotated the credential this morning and confirmed the history stack replays cleanly. Flagging here for audit trail purposes. The replacement key for the snapshot service is below.

API key for kageg-yawip: vxb15-hPYGepB2Ktrw1iB